Selden Cary family papers
Scope and Contents
This small collection comprises two items. The first is a wallet-style leather notebook containing work records and loose promissory notes. The second is a rectangular financial ledger with the name Mary G. Graves written on the cover. Two typed note cards accompany the notebooks. Both cards state: "This notebook was given to the Library in 1918(?) by Selden Cary. It belonged to his ancestors."

Biographical Note
Selden Mudge Carey was born in Oleon, New York, in 1897, to Asariah Riley Cary and Julia Fidela Punches Cary. He lived in Campton and Barbourville, Kentucky before attending Berea College. After graduating with an A.B. degree in 1921, Carey worked as an artist and teacher in Pennsylvania. He died in Philadelphia on July 1, 1987.

Abstract
The financial records in this 2-folder collection were created in the early 1800s. They are attributed to the ancestors of the donor, Selden M. Cary. Additional study is needed to ascertain the locality or localities where the records originiated.
